Temporary closure of waiting list for Children’s assessments

22nd October 2020

It is with regret that the Oxford ADHD & Autism Centre is temporarily closing to new enquiries for children’s assessments.  Demand for our high-quality services has been extraordinary in recent months and our waiting times have grown to lengths beyond where we are comfortable.

This was an exceedingly difficult decision to make, but it is in the best interests of all our current patients, staff, and those already waiting to be seen.  We will review the situation in the new year, so please check for updates on our website in January.

If you have already been contacted with a confirmation email to advise that your child has been added to our waiting list, then please be assured that you remain on this list and we will be in touch in due course to offer you an assessment, once your forms have been received and you come to the top of the list.

Please note that we are still open to all existing patients; and can continue to accept new patients for ADHD medication reviews, coaching/mentoring, and all Adult assessments.  This closure applies only to new children’s assessments for ADHD, Autism or combined Neurodevelopmental.

We thank you for your understanding and support and look forward to being able to update you again in the new year.
